    Allmusic. [ 1] Desperado: The Soundtrack is the film score to Robert Rodriguez ’s Desperado. It was written and performed by the Los Angeles rock bands Los Lobos and Tito & Tarantula, performing traditional Ranchera and Chicano rock music. Other artists on the soundtrack album include Dire Straits, Link Wray, Latin Playboys, and Carlos Santana.

Mariachi El Bronx is the fourth studio album by the Los Angeles rock band The Bronx, released on September 1, 2009 through Swami Records in the United States and Wichita Recordings in the United Kingdom. It marks a divergence from the band's usual hardcore punk and hard rock sound in favor of a mariachi style.

    Guadalajara (song) " Guadalajara " is a well-known mariachi song written and composed by Pepe Guízar in 1937. [ 1][ 2] Guízar wrote the song in honor of his hometown, the city of the same name and state capital of the Mexican state of Jalisco .

    Mariachi El Bronx. (2011) The Bronx. (2013) Mariachi El Bronx is the fifth studio album by the Los Angeles rock band The Bronx, released August 2, 2011 through ATO Records. It is the band's second album under their alter egos "Mariachi El Bronx", in which they play mariachi music in place of their usual hardcore punk and hard rock styles.

    Mariachi Vargas De Tecalitlán is a Mexican folk ensemble of mariachi music founded in 1897 by Gaspar Vargas. Beginning in 1950 it was under the artistic guidance of the late Rubén Fuentes . The group's musical direction had been the responsibility of Don Jose "Pepe" Martínez from 1975 to around 2013-14.
